The Definition of AIDS

Phil Johnson, M.D. explains why it's important for people who are HIV positive to get enough sleep, eat well, exercise, and take care of their health in order to support their immune system and maximize their chances of a healthy life and delaying the progression of HIV to clinical AIDS.
